Job Description

Description

SAIC is looking for a Program Manager to support an upcoming project in support of the U.S. Government. In this role the Program Manager shall be responsible for managing the overall performance, quality, schedule and cost of the contract.

Responsibilities:
  • The Program Manager shall be responsible for staffing the program with team members that can perform the Interface design, development and testing work, as well as the conversion design, development and test activities.
  • The Program Manager shall have successful experience in implementing Momentum at a Cabinet Level Federal Agency and shall have experience managing a program with at least 50 team members.
  • The Program Manager shall be familiar with the Agile Framework and shall be familiar with VA's VIP software delivery process.
  • The Program Manager shall be knowledgeable about Momentum Financials and Acquisition.
  • The Program Manager shall be knowledgeable on conversion approaches used in Momentum implementations as well as approaches to implement batch and real time interfaces with Momentum.
  • Since interfaces and conversion are inextricably linked to the success of the overall iFAMS implementation, the Program Manager shall work cooperatively with FMBT Systems Integrators.
  • The Program Manager shall provide regular progress reports to the designated VA FMBT Interface Lead and to the VA FMBT Conversion Lead and shall provide weekly updates to the SI to support the weekly FMBT status meeting for VA management.

Qualifications

REQUIRED E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E:
  • Must have a Bachelors degree and 17 years of experience, Masters and 15 years of experience, and may accept an additional 4 years of experience in lieu of a degree.
  • Must have 15 years of Financial Management Systems industry experience.
  • Must have 10 years of experience working as a PM, leading a team of 50+ team members.
  • Must have at least 10 years of experience working as a Program Manager supporting a Momentum project.
  • Must have at least 2 years managing an Agile project.
  • Must be a U.S. Citizen.
  • Must be able to obtain and maintain a Public Trust.

About SAIC

Science Applications International Corporation (SAIC) is a technology integrator in the technical, engineering, intelligence, and enterprise information technology markets. SAIC has approximately 26,000 employees and operates in more than 70 countries. The company was founded in 1969 and is headquartered in Reston, Virginia. SAIC provides services to the U.S. government, including the Department of Defense, the intelligence community, and civilian agencies. The company also serves commercial customers in the healthcare, energy, and financial services sectors.
